Busy Mathematicians

In maths we are learning about statistics and subtraction. In statistics we are learning to gather, display, read and talk about data.

We know data is information.

The Fraction Frogs had a question - What coloured pencil do we have the least of? This is a good question because sometimes we have a problem in class when lots of children want to use the same colour and we don't have enough. Fraction Frogs gathered data. Next week we will read the data and find the answer to our question. I wonder what colour it is?



In our learning about subtraction we know that there are lots of different words for the - sign
  • subtract
  • take aways
  • minus
We are learning to use the counting back strategy to solve subtraction problems. We have to remember not to count the biggest number so we use our fingers to track how many we are taking away. Practising our counting back in 1s, 2s, 5s and 10s helps us with our subtraction.
